JULY 2020 – RELEVANT FOR: CHILDREN'S PRODUCTS, HARDLINES
The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) has recently published a final rule for 16 CFR part 12391 establishing a new mandatory safety standard for children’s gates and enclosures in Federal Register.
Effective 6 July 2021, these gates and enclosures shall comply with the applicable ASTM standard F1004-192 with modifications. The final rule addresses all children’s gates and enclosures intended for confining a child age 6 months through 24 months, including non-expandable, fixed-sized gates and enclosures.
The modifications mainly include additional warning requirement for pressure-mounted gates with wall cups and side-pressure indicators requirement for pressure-mounted gates without wall cups. These modifications aim to further reduce the risk of injury associated with incorrectly installed pressure-mounted gates.
Gates and enclosures for confining a child have been identified as durable infant or toddler products and they are subject to the consumer registration requirement under 16 CFR part 1130.
